Boosting Learning Through AI: A Guide for Teachers
AI is quickly progressing the educational landscape, presenting educators with a wealth of innovative tools and opportunities. This revolution in technology empowers teachers to tailor learning experiences, assess student progress with greater precision, and inspire students in novel and dynamic ways.
Embracing AI-driven solutions can greatly improve the teaching and learning process, fostering a more successful educational environment for all. Teachers who adopt these advancements are well-positioned to prepare students for success in our increasingly technologically advanced world.
Here's a guide to help teachers explore the exciting world of AI in education and seamlessly integrate these tools in their classrooms:
* **Leverage AI-Powered Learning Platforms:** These platforms provide a range of adaptive learning experiences, tracking student progress and tailoring lessons in real time.
* **Harness AI for Automated Grading and Feedback:** AI can simplify the grading process, freeing up valuable teacher time. It can also deliver personalized feedback to students, identifying areas for improvement.
* **Integrate AI-Powered Tools for Content Creation:** AI can assist teachers in creating engaging learning materials, such as videos, presentations, and quizzes.
* **Promote Collaborative Learning with AI:** AI tools can facilitate collaborative learning activities by connecting students, encouraging knowledge sharing.
